Life insurance is a contract between the insured and the insurance company guarantees payment of a specified amount of money in the insured's death. Life insurance comes in several forms, including but not limited to long-term insurance, industrial life insurance, life insurance and annuities.
A term that often hear about life insurance is "material misrepresentation". This is a significant inaccuracy (or omission) in an insurance application form. When evaluating life insurance claim beneficiaries of a life insurance policy, an insurance company can argue that if the application for insurance had been completely and totally accurate, the company would not have issued the life insurance policy in the first place.
Many states give insurance companies the right to look back (in New York, the look back period is two years) to determine whether there was a material misrepresentation or omission in the application. Even if no forgery had nothing to do with the death of the insured, an insurance company can deny the claim if it is determined that would not have issued the policy had it known about the misrepresentation or omission at the time.
Insurance companies argue that applicants make material misrepresentations and omissions most often in reference to the following information on the application: age, income, if the applicant uses snuff, alcohol use / history, hobbies, and history health.
